I have just sold an item on ebay and received the following message from the buyer

"Hi I have just committed to buy your lens. I am at present having trouble with paypal letting me pay through this method. If I could ring them I'm sure it would be resolved straight away but searching for the reasons for the glitch is proving difficult
If you send me your paypal email address then I could use this to make a direct payment to your account. Hope this is acceptable to you
Regards, David"


Any reason why I should not accept his suggestion?

Yes i would get there email address and invoice them via paypal.
 
If you do send them your e-mail then check your Paypal account once you get an e-mail saying they've paid.

There is a scam where the buyer sends a fake payment e-mail supposedy from Paypal.
As long as the payment shows up in your account it should be fine though.
 
IIRC you or the buyer can specify that it is payment for goods from ebay and I think it asks for auction number or similar. That way there's a log that the payment is related to ebay and not some random payment, though TBH this is more of an issue for the buyer (to prove payment was for item and not just say a gift payment) than for the seller.
 
If he pays you buy PP Gift, to save the fees, you have no protection should it go tits up

Actually, it's the buyer who loses all protection with PP gift.

The seller could turn around and say "What payment? It was a gift".
